Search
MakeupLipsLip Gloss & StainCharlotte Tilbury Lip Lustre High Society 3.5g 

Charlotte Tilbury Lip Lustre High Society 3.5g

33

Charlotte Tilbury Lip Lustre High Society 3.5g

33